Patches

Resolves:
1) Inability to Restore or Quit game when Roger runs out of time while trying to steal the cloaking device from WD-40's ship.
2) Inability to skip polishing the Star Con Crest when running on 286 systems with EGA graphics.
3) Loss of the icon when Roger steps off the log which spans the river on Kiz Urazgubi.
Fixes:
1) Rescuing Cliffy in the EVA pod
2) Various animation issues

Debug Modes


Space Quest 5 (beta)

The Space Quest series seem to be the major victim of leaked betas at Sierra. A Space Quest 5 beta version was released by some group, back in 1993. This beta was actually a reviewer's copy, included a script debugger (but no internal debugger) and works just like most of them. This is for version 0.028.

Command Action
[ALT + E] Show ego information
[ALT + R] Show room info / free memory
[ALT + O] QA logger
[ALT + P] Show priority map
[ALT + H] Show global variable
[ALT + J] Show cast (information about all objects on screen)
[ALT + K] Show palette
[ALT + C] Show control map
[ALT + V] Show visual map
[ALT + N] Show flag
